Lyrics: The lyrics of "You Gave Me A Mountain" tell the story of a man who is grappling with life's challenges and hardships.The song is a heartfelt expression of his struggles and a reflection on the burdens he's had to bear. The narrator reflects on the difficulties he has faced, comparing them to the metaphorical mountain he has been given to climb.
